Instructions
- Prepare the Lavender Simple Syrup: In a small saucepan, combine water, granulated sugar, and dried lavender buds. Bring to a simmer over medium heat, stirring until the sugar is dissolved. Remove from heat, cover, and let steep for 15-20 minutes. Strain the syrup through a fine-mesh sieve into a clean jar, discarding the lavender buds. Let cool completely.
- In a large pitcher, combine the freshly squeezed lemon juice, unsweetened coconut milk, and the cooled lavender simple syrup. Stir well to combine.
- Add the cold water to the pitcher and stir again. Taste and adjust sweetness or tartness by adding more syrup or water as needed.
- Fill serving glasses generously with ice cubes.
- Pour the Coconut Lavender Lemonade Mocktail over the ice in each glass.
- Garnish each glass with a fresh lavender sprig and a lemon slice before serving.
Notes
For a stronger lavender flavor, steep the buds for a longer period. Ensure you use culinary-grade lavender. The coconut milk adds a lovely creaminess, but can be substituted with a dairy-free milk alternative if preferred.
